Universal Weather and Aviation, Inc. has launched what it claims is business aviation’s first integrated mission task management solution. uvGO Tasks transforms how operators and Universal Trip Support Services collaborate, replacing the more than 30 emails per leg that have long defined mission coordination with a secure, centralised workflow, allowing operators and mission advisors to work together in real time.
“For decades, email has been the backbone of mission support, but also its biggest bottleneck and where critical tasks can get dropped,” says Craig Mabray, SVP of Universal Trip Support Services. “uvGO Tasks changes that. For the first time, operators and our mission advisors can collaborate on Universal-managed trips in real time, in one secure platform, without sifting through endless email chains.”
Within uvGO Tasks, operators can view task descriptions, ownership, priority and status at a glance, drag and drop sensitive documents including passports with ISO 27001-aligned security, add comments for context and respond directly within uvGO, and maintain a complete, searchable audit trail without digging through inboxes. When customers update a task, mission advisors are instantly notified, creating a frictionless workflow that reduces risk and increases efficiency.
Beta testers praised the simplicity and design. “It's super easy to click the link and land exactly where I need to go in uvGO,” said a flight dispatcher at a large corporate flight department. Another business aviation scheduler added that the platform is “easier to go through than my emails”.
uvGO Tasks will be available in October 2025 at no additional cost to all Universal-managed mission customers with active uvGO accounts. Operators who prefer email can continue using it with no impact to their missions. Availability on the uvGO iPad app is planned for later this year.
